
Hazmat crews found “nothing hazardous” in material found Monday afternoon at Baltimore County Circuit Court in Towson, fire officials said.
Crews responded to the courthouse on Bosley Avenue around 1:30 p.m. for a “suspicious package,” the Baltimore County Fire Department said on X, formerly Twitter. Courthouse patrons were evacuated from the building, and proceedings were temporarily halted.
Less than two weeks ago, people were evacuated from the circuit courthouse in Baltimore City after a court employee opened a letter addressed from a Maryland inmate that contained a white powder. Later testing confirmed that substance, too, contained no hazards.
